#bevy-plugin #bevy #gamedev #third-party #oddio

bevy_oddio

一个第三方Bevy插件,将oddio集成到Bevy中

5个版本 (破坏性更新)

0.5.0 2023年8月14日
0.4.0 2023年3月7日
0.3.0 2022年11月13日
0.2.0 2022年9月4日
0.1.0 2022年8月1日

#441 in 音频


用于bevy_fundsp

MIT/Apache

54KB
1K SLoC

Bevy Oddio

Bevy tracking Crates.io Crates.io Crates.io docs.rs CI

一个第三方Bevy插件,将oddio集成到Bevy中。

用法

use bevy::prelude::*;
use bevy_oddio::*;

fn main() {
    App::new()
        .add_plugins(DefaultPlugins)
        .add_plugin(AudioPlugin::new())
        .add_startup_system(play_background_audio)
        .run();
}

fn play_background_audio(asset_server: Res<AssetServer>, mut audio: ResMut<Audio<[f32; 2]>>) {
    audio.play(asset_server.load("background_audio.wav"), 0.0);
}

兼容性

bevy_oddio bevy
bevy_main main
0.3.0 0.9
0.1.0-0.2.0 0.8

许可证

bevy_oddio主要在MIT许可证和Apache许可证(版本2.0)的条款下分发。

请参阅LICENSE-APACHELICENSE-MIT以获取详细信息。

致谢

我想感谢oddioBevy的作者,使得这个插件成为可能。

Ko-fi

ko-fi

依赖项

~21–54MB
~871K SLoC